				 Collecting sets 
 
			
			Collecting T206 helped me get comfortable with the idea of collecting a set that will never be complete, since I don't plan to ever buy a Wagner, Plank, or Doyle variation.  The same is true of many sets.  2 or 3 rare cards can cost as much as the rest of the set!  I'm comfortable with having a group of cards from a set, but I'm not obsessed with it being 100% complete.  With that in mind, I start with cards I like that I can get for a reasonable price.  Sometimes a group of 10-20 commons is a good way to start.
